Nowe posty

Autor Wątek: [kernel] nie wchodzi do konfiguracji  (Przeczytany 2452 razy)

coolart

  • Gość
[kernel] nie wchodzi do konfiguracji
« dnia: 2007-06-13, 12:42:15 »
witam, mam xubuntu 7.04 mecze sie z cpufreq w necie wyczytałem ze jesli nie idzie ustawić mniejszej częstotliwości to błąd leży w zainstalowanym config_smp, wiec chciałem to wywalić ale niestety oryginalny kernel z xubuntu jak i ściągnięty odmawiają polecenia make menuconfig i wywala takie cos

To run a command as administrator (user "root"), use "sudo ".
See "man sudo_root" for details.

root@co2:/usr/src/linux-2.6.22-rc4# make menuconfig
  HOSTCC  scripts/kconfig/lxdialog/checklist.o
In file included from scripts/kconfig/lxdialog/checklist.c:24:
scripts/kconfig/lxdialog/dialog.h:32:20: error: curses.h: No such file or directory
In file included from scripts/kconfig/lxdialog/checklist.c:24:
scripts/kconfig/lxdialog/dialog.h:97: error: expected specifier-qualifier-list before ‘chtype’
scripts/kconfig/lxdialog/dialog.h:187: error: expected ‘)’ before ‘*’ token
scripts/kconfig/lxdialog/dialog.h:194: error: expected ‘)’ before ‘*’ token
scripts/kconfig/lxdialog/dialog.h:196: error: expected ‘)’ before ‘*’ token
scripts/kconfig/lxdialog/dialog.h:197: error: expected ‘)’ before ‘*’ token
scripts/kconfig/lxdialog/dialog.h:198: error: expected ‘)’ before ‘*’ token
scripts/kconfig/lxdialog/dialog.h:199: error: expected ‘)’ before ‘*’ token
scripts/kconfig/lxdialog/dialog.h:201: error: expected ‘)’ before ‘*’ token
scripts/kconfig/lxdialog/checklist.c:31: error: expected ‘)’ before ‘*’ token
scripts/kconfig/lxdialog/checklist.c:59: error: expected ‘)’ before ‘*’ token
scripts/kconfig/lxdialog/checklist.c:95: error: expected ‘)’ before ‘*’ token
scripts/kconfig/lxdialog/checklist.c: In function ‘dialog_checklist’:
scripts/kconfig/lxdialog/checklist.c:116: error: ‘WINDOW’ undeclared (first use in this function)
scripts/kconfig/lxdialog/checklist.c:116: error: (Each undeclared identifier is reported only once
scripts/kconfig/lxdialog/checklist.c:116: error: for each function it appears in.)
scripts/kconfig/lxdialog/checklist.c:116: error: ‘dialog’ undeclared (first use in this function)
scripts/kconfig/lxdialog/checklist.c:116: error: ‘list’ undeclared (first use in this function)
scripts/kconfig/lxdialog/checklist.c:116: warning: left-hand operand of comma expression has no effect
scripts/kconfig/lxdialog/checklist.c:129: warning: implicit declaration of function ‘getmaxy’
scripts/kconfig/lxdialog/checklist.c:129: error: ‘stdscr’ undeclared (first use in this function)
scripts/kconfig/lxdialog/checklist.c:130: error: ‘KEY_MAX’ undeclared (first use in this function)
scripts/kconfig/lxdialog/checklist.c:131: warning: implicit declaration of function ‘getmaxx’
scripts/kconfig/lxdialog/checklist.c:137: error: ‘COLS’ undeclared (first use in this function)
scripts/kconfig/lxdialog/checklist.c:138: error: ‘LINES’ undeclared (first use in this function)
scripts/kconfig/lxdialog/checklist.c:140: warning: implicit declaration of function ‘draw_shadow’
scripts/kconfig/lxdialog/checklist.c:142: warning: implicit declaration of function ‘newwin’
scripts/kconfig/lxdialog/checklist.c:143: warning: implicit declaration of function ‘keypad’
scripts/kconfig/lxdialog/checklist.c:143: error: ‘TRUE’ undeclared (first use in this function)
scripts/kconfig/lxdialog/checklist.c:145: warning: implicit declaration of function ‘draw_box’
scripts/kconfig/lxdialog/checklist.c:146: error: ‘struct dialog_color’ has no member named ‘atr’
scripts/kconfig/lxdialog/checklist.c:146: error: ‘struct dialog_color’ has no member named ‘atr’
scripts/kconfig/lxdialog/checklist.c:147: warning: implicit declaration of function ‘wattrset’
scripts/kconfig/lxdialog/checklist.c:147: error: ‘struct dialog_color’ has no member named ‘atr’
scripts/kconfig/lxdialog/checklist.c:148: warning: implicit declaration of function ‘mvwaddch’
scripts/kconfig/lxdialog/checklist.c:150: warning: implicit declaration of function ‘waddch’
scripts/kconfig/lxdialog/checklist.c:151: error: ‘struct dialog_color’ has no member named ‘atr’
scripts/kconfig/lxdialog/checklist.c:154: warning: implicit declaration of function ‘print_title’
scripts/kconfig/lxdialog/checklist.c:156: error: ‘struct dialog_color’ has no member named ‘atr’
scripts/kconfig/lxdialog/checklist.c:157: warning: implicit declaration of function ‘print_autowrap’
scripts/kconfig/lxdialog/checklist.c:164: warning: implicit declaration of function ‘subwin’
scripts/kconfig/lxdialog/checklist.c:171: error: ‘struct dialog_color’ has no member named ‘atr’
scripts/kconfig/lxdialog/checklist.c:171: error: ‘struct dialog_color’ has no member named ‘atr’
scripts/kconfig/lxdialog/checklist.c:189: warning: implicit declaration of function ‘print_item’
scripts/kconfig/lxdialog/checklist.c:192: warning: implicit declaration of function ‘print_arrows’
scripts/kconfig/lxdialog/checklist.c:195: warning: implicit declaration of function ‘print_buttons’
scripts/kconfig/lxdialog/checklist.c:197: warning: implicit declaration of function ‘wnoutrefresh’
scripts/kconfig/lxdialog/checklist.c:199: warning: implicit declaration of function ‘doupdate’
scripts/kconfig/lxdialog/checklist.c:202: warning: implicit declaration of function ‘wgetch’
scripts/kconfig/lxdialog/checklist.c:210: error: ‘KEY_UP’ undeclared (first use in this function)
scripts/kconfig/lxdialog/checklist.c:210: error: ‘KEY_DOWN’ undeclared (first use in this function)
scripts/kconfig/lxdialog/checklist.c:220: error: ‘FALSE’ undeclared (first use in this function)
scripts/kconfig/lxdialog/checklist.c:221: warning: implicit declaration of function ‘scrollok’
scripts/kconfig/lxdialog/checklist.c:222: warning: implicit declaration of function ‘wscrl’
scripts/kconfig/lxdialog/checklist.c:232: warning: implicit declaration of function ‘wrefresh’
scripts/kconfig/lxdialog/checklist.c:293: warning: implicit declaration of function ‘delwin’
scripts/kconfig/lxdialog/checklist.c:297: error: ‘KEY_LEFT’ undeclared (first use in this function)
scripts/kconfig/lxdialog/checklist.c:298: error: ‘KEY_RIGHT’ undeclared (first use in this function)
scripts/kconfig/lxdialog/checklist.c:310: warning: implicit declaration of function ‘on_key_esc’
scripts/kconfig/lxdialog/checklist.c:312: error: ‘KEY_RESIZE’ undeclared (first use in this function)
make[1]: *** [scripts/kconfig/lxdialog/checklist.o] Error 1
make: *** [menuconfig] Error 2

nawet make xconfig nie daje sie odpalić. Pisze bo pierwszy raz mam do czynienia z takim problemem ze nie można wejść do menuconfig, mam slackware tez i nie bylo nigdy problemów a na xubuntu sa.
czy ktoś może rozumie o co chodzi?

xavery

  • Gość
[kernel] nie wchodzi do konfiguracji
« Odpowiedź #1 dnia: 2007-06-13, 12:58:14 »
> scripts/kconfig/lxdialog/dialog.h:32:20: error: curses.h: No such file or directory

Zainstaluj curses (o ile dobrze pamiętam to potrzebny jest nawet curses-devel)

HelDoRe

  • Gość
[kernel] nie wchodzi do konfiguracji
« Odpowiedź #2 dnia: 2007-06-13, 12:58:39 »
2007-06-13 12:42:15 coolart napisał:

brak ncurses

 >   HOSTCC  scripts/kconfig/lxdialog/checklist.o
 > In file included from scripts/kconfig/lxdialog/checklist.c:24:
 > scripts/kconfig/lxdialog/dialog.h:32:20: error: curses.h: No such file or directory

chmooreck

  • Gość
[kernel] nie wchodzi do konfiguracji
« Odpowiedź #3 dnia: 2007-06-13, 13:24:15 »
jeśli masz środowisko graficzne możesz użyć
# make xconfig

xavery

  • Gość
[kernel] nie wchodzi do konfiguracji
« Odpowiedź #4 dnia: 2007-06-13, 14:00:30 »
> jeśli masz środowisko graficzne możesz użyć
 > # make xconfig

Pisał, że xconfig też nie działa:)

chmooreck

  • Gość
[kernel] nie wchodzi do konfiguracji
« Odpowiedź #5 dnia: 2007-06-13, 18:38:36 »
2007-06-13 14:00:30 xavery napisał:

> > jeśli masz środowisko graficzne możesz użyć
 >  > # make xconfig
 >
 > Pisał, że xconfig też nie działa:)

oups... nie starczyło mi cierpliwości na to, co było pod przydługawym przytoczeniem błędów ;-)

coolart

  • Gość
[kernel] nie wchodzi do konfiguracji
« Odpowiedź #6 dnia: 2007-06-13, 22:03:16 »
2007-06-13 12:58:39 HelDoRe napisał:

> 2007-06-13 12:42:15 coolart napisał:
 >
 > brak ncurses
 >
 >  >   HOSTCC  scripts/kconfig/lxdialog/checklist.o
 >  > In file included from scripts/kconfig/lxdialog/checklist.c:24:
 >  > scripts/kconfig/lxdialog/dialog.h:32:20: error: curses.h: No such file or directory
 >
 wielkie dzieki pomoglo dokladniej to
libncurses5-dev

a jeszcze jedno jeśli mam xubuntu 64bit i mam nowy kernel to by skompilować nowe jajko na 64bity muszę podawać flagi czy nie trzeba ?

HelDoRe

  • Gość
[kernel] nie wchodzi do konfiguracji
« Odpowiedź #7 dnia: 2007-06-15, 08:22:57 »
chyba wystarczy :

make menuconfig -> Processor type and features -> Processor family -> Opteron/Athlon64/Hammer/K8

 (lub Intel EM64T, zalezy jaki procek masz)



 > a jeszcze jedno jeśli mam xubuntu 64bit i mam nowy kernel to by skompilować nowe jajko na
 > 64bity muszę podawać flagi czy nie trzeba ?